Phase 1 Study of JV-394 Autologous Anti-CD94 CAR T for r/r CD94+ T/NK Cell Neoplasms
A Phase 1 Safety and Efficacy Study of JV-394 Autologous Anti-CD94 Chimeric Antigen Receptor T Cell Therapy in Patients With Relapsed or Refractory CD94+ T/NK Cell Neoplasms

Summary
The goal of this clinical research study is to find the highest tolerable dose of JV-394 (a type of autologous CAR-T cell therapy) that can be given to patients who have T/NK cell lymphoma that is relapsed or refractory. The safety and possible side effects of JV-394 will also be studied.
